Emma Cullinan.THIS extension is on the rear of a classic Edwardian house with
its pretty façade that represents the peaceful, idyllic
pre-first World War mood. There's the stained glass window over the
door and the sloping tiled roof at first floor level; part of the
Edwardian penchant for adorning facades with added flourishes.
